What they do
A Manufacturing Machine Operator operates machinery used in a manufacturing facility, including a range of machines used for the production or transport of goods.
$36,891 / year median in North Carolina
+6% projected growth

Join us in shaping the next generation of sustainable packaging. Role Description We are seeking a Machine Operator to join our team in a full-time capacity at our Greensboro, NC location. As a Machine Operator, you will be responsible for setting up, operating, and maintaining rewinding machinery to ensure efficient production, inspecting finished products for quality compliance, and performing basic troubleshooting of the machinery. In addition, you will collaborate with team members and supervisors to achieve production goals and maintain a safe working environment. Qualifications
- Experience in machine operation, with a focus on rewinding or similar production equipment
- Mechanical aptitude and basic troubleshooting skills
- Attention to detail and ability to inspect materials for quality and compliance
- Strong communication and teamwork skills to coordinate effectively with team members
- Familiarity with safety protocols and standards in a manufacturing environment
- Ability to work on-site full time and perform physical tasks like lifting and standing for extended periods
- Prior experience in packaging or manufacturing industries is a plus
- High school diploma or equivalent is required; vocational training or certification in machinery operation is a benefit
